About Heated Double Watertrap Ventilator Circuit

Double Water Trap Ventilator Circuit is the gas pathway connecting patients lung to the mechanical ventilator. It is essential that Circuit should be highest quality in order to Ventilate patient correctly, efficiently and safely.

Advanced Heated Circuit Technology

This ventilator circuit employs innovative heated wire technology to reduce condensation and maintain optimal humidity and temperature, improving patient comfort and care. Its adjustable heating control ensures consistent delivery of warm, humidified air, essential for respiratory therapy and intensive care patients.


Dual Watertrap Design for Safety

Featuring two high-capacity watertraps (35-40 ml each), this circuit effectively captures excess moisture and condensation. The dual-trap system helps protect the ventilator and patient from water ingress, promoting longer, uninterrupted circuit operation and reducing maintenance needs.


Universal Compatibility & Safety Standards

With ISO standard 15 mm/22 mm connectors and broad ventilator compatibility, this circuit seamlessly fits into various hospital settings. Rigorous EO sterilization, compliance with CE Mark and ISO 13485, latex-free construction, and ISO 10993 biocompatibility ensure safety for all patient groups.

FAQ's of Heated Double Watertrap Ventilator Circuit:


Q: How does the heated double watertrap ventilator circuit benefit ventilated patients?

A: The heated circuit maintains consistent humidity and warmth, reducing condensation, thereby improving airway hydration and minimizing the risk of airway complications typically caused by dry medical gases.

Q: What is the process for installing and using the ventilator circuit?

A: The circuit easily connects using ISO standard 15 mm or 22 mm fittings to most ventilators. Attach the Y-piece and watertraps, connect to the ventilator and patient, adjust the temperature as needed (up to 39C), and ensure all connectors are firmly sealed.

Q: When should the ventilator circuit be replaced?

A: This circuit is disposable and intended for single use. Replace after each patient or as indicated by hospital infection control protocols. Do not use beyond the expiration date indicated on the packaging.

Q: Where is the heated double watertrap ventilator circuit typically used?

A: It is primarily used in hospitals, particularly intensive care units (ICUs), for patients requiring ventilator support. Its compatibility with most ventilator brands makes it suitable for a variety of clinical settings.

Q: What are the key safety features of this ventilator circuit?

A: Key safety features include EO sterilization, over 99.99% bacterial filtration efficiency, latex-free and ISO 10993 biocompliant materials, dual watertraps for condensation control, and CE Marked/ISO 13485 certified manufacturing.

Q: How is the correct circuit size chosen for adults or pediatric patients?

A: Select the 22 mm tubing for adult patients and the 15 mm version for pediatric patients. Both options are customizable and designed to ensure efficient airflow and humidification for the respective age group.

Q: What are the storage and handling instructions for this product?

A: Store the circuit in a cool, dry place away from direct sunlight. Ensure the packaging is intact to maintain sterility until ready for single-use application.
